AI客服的日志分析与故障排查指南
随着人工智能技术的不断发展,AI客服已经成为企业提高服务效率、降低成本的重要工具。然而,在实际应用过程中,AI客服系统可能会出现各种故障,影响用户体验。本文将讲述一位AI客服工程师的故事,分享他在日志分析与故障排查方面的经验和心得。
故事的主人公是一位名叫李明的AI客服工程师。他所在的公司是一家大型互联网企业,负责维护公司旗下的AI客服系统。一天,公司接到用户反馈,称AI客服系统在回答问题时出现了错误,导致用户无法得到满意的解答。接到反馈后,李明立即展开了调查。
首先,李明通过查看AI客服系统的日志文件,发现了以下异常信息:
请求处理时间过长:部分用户反馈的问题在AI客服系统中处理时间过长,导致用户等待时间过长。
回答错误:AI客服系统在回答问题时出现了错误,导致用户无法得到满意的解答。
系统资源占用过高:AI客服系统在处理请求时,CPU和内存占用过高,导致系统响应缓慢。
针对以上异常信息,李明开始进行故障排查:
- 请求处理时间过长
李明首先检查了AI客服系统的代码,发现部分业务逻辑过于复杂,导致请求处理时间过长。为了解决这个问题,他优化了代码,简化了业务逻辑,提高了请求处理速度。
- 回答错误
李明通过分析错误回答的日志,发现AI客服系统在处理问题时,部分关键信息被遗漏。为了解决这个问题,他修改了AI客服系统的算法,确保在处理问题时,能够获取到所有关键信息。
- 系统资源占用过高
李明发现,AI客服系统在处理请求时,部分资源被长时间占用,导致系统响应缓慢。为了解决这个问题,他优化了系统资源分配策略,确保系统资源得到合理利用。
在解决以上问题后,李明再次测试AI客服系统,发现系统运行稳定,用户反馈的问题得到了有效解决。然而,他并没有因此而满足,因为他知道,AI客服系统仍然存在一些潜在问题。
为了进一步提高AI客服系统的稳定性,李明开始关注以下几个方面:
- 日志分析
李明每天都会对AI客服系统的日志进行分析,以便及时发现潜在问题。他发现,通过日志分析,可以有效地发现系统资源占用过高、请求处理时间过长等问题。
- 故障预警
为了提高故障预警能力,李明在AI客服系统中加入了故障预警模块。当系统出现异常时,预警模块会及时发出警报,提醒相关人员进行处理。
- 持续优化
李明深知,AI客服系统是一个不断发展的系统,需要持续优化。因此,他不断学习新技术,改进算法,提高AI客服系统的性能。
在李明的努力下,AI客服系统的稳定性得到了显著提高,用户满意度也得到了提升。然而,他并没有停止前进的脚步,因为他知道,只有不断追求卓越,才能在人工智能领域取得更大的成就。
这个故事告诉我们,作为一名AI客服工程师,我们需要具备以下能力:
熟练掌握日志分析技巧,能够及时发现系统问题。
具备故障排查能力,能够迅速定位并解决问题。
持续学习新技术,不断提高自己的技术水平。
具备良好的沟通能力,与团队成员协作解决问题。
总之,AI客服工程师在日志分析与故障排查方面扮演着重要角色。只有不断提升自己的能力,才能为用户提供更好的服务,为企业创造更大的价值。
猜你喜欢:AI实时语音